Arellano beats Ateneo de Davao at “Square Off” CVC Law Debates finals

The Arellano University beat Ateneo de Davao University to take the crown in the finals of the CVC Law Debates on ANC’s (ABS-CBN News Channel) Square Off.

Opposing the proposition that term limits of elective officials should be lifted, Arellano countered the two main arguments of Ateneo de Davao - that term limits curtail the citizen’s freedom of choice and that they encourage family dynasties - with complete medical descriptions of stress-related ailments and that the framers of the Constitution had meant term limits to serve as state-imposed “sabbaticals” for politicians to get needed rest and rejuvenation before running again.

Arellano was unanimously declared the Winner and Champion by the CVC Law judges, Raoul R. Angangco, Simeon V. Marcelo, and Avelino J. Cruz, Jr. Maybe it was because Arellano appeared so much more poised and confident than ADDU or maybe the judges felt refreshed by the sheer audacity of Arellano’s position.

The winners took home Acer laptops and the CD-ROM Lex Libris Law Library Series.
